Abstract

fetched live from OpenAlex

The early diagnosis of stress fractures is a challenge in daily primary care practice. Point of care ultrasound (POCUS) can be helpful in the diagnosis of early signs of an incipient stress fracture. A 52-year-old woman presented with a history of chronic overuse in the left forefoot. A sonographic examination in the area of the reported pain point on the third metatarsal (consistent with a marching fracture) showed a clear accumulation of fluid, corresponding to subperiosteal hematoma. After only two weeks of resting the forefoot, a repeat examination using POCUS showed clear callus formation. This confirmed the suspected diagnosis of an early stage stress fracture. This case shows a sensible and easy-to-learn way of using POCUS in general practice. POCUS in combination with clinical examination and anamnesis is a cost-effective and timely diagnostic option without radiation exposure.
